Recipe/Formula Management
Recipe or formula management is the PLM capability for governing the composition, parameters, and version history of a process-manufactured product's formulation. It defines the ingredients (with quantities, grades, and tolerances), the process steps (temperature, pressure, time, mixing speed), and the quality control checkpoints. Recipe management is the process industry equivalent of the engineering BOM in discrete manufacturing, but requires a fundamentally different data model to represent batch-based production and ingredient substitution logic.
Why it matters
Without governed recipe management, process manufacturers cannot ensure batch-to-batch consistency, manage regulatory submissions, or trace ingredient provenance in the event of a recall. Recipe management is the system of record for product formulation in process industries— the exact equivalent of BOM management in discrete manufacturing.
